About Ferrum, VA And It’s Education Institutions
Nestled in Franklin County, Ferrum, Virginia is a community rich in history and education. Founded as a rural settlement, the area has grown and adapted through the years, yet still retains a close-knit atmosphere that residents and students alike cherish. The Blue Ridge Institute & Museum, located on the campus of Ferrum College, is a cultural gem that represents the history and traditions of the Blue Ridge Mountains and serves as a national center for Appalachian folklore and cultural preservation. While not densely populated, the town boasts numerous historical landmarks, including the Ferrum Historic District, that offer a glimpse into its rustic beginnings. As of current information available, the town has not experienced significant growth, keeping its population modest, which reinforces its appeal as a tight community.
Education is a focal point of Ferrum, with Ferrum College being the cornerstone of higher learning in the area. Established in 1913, Ferrum College is a private institution that offers a wide range of bachelor's degree programs. The college's beautiful campus and dedicated faculty provide a rich educational experience for its students. In addition to higher education, the primary and secondary educational needs in Ferrum are served by Franklin County Public Schools. There are no private K-12 schools directly within Ferrum, VA, meaning that top-ranked public schools like Ferrum Elementary School and Franklin County High School, which serves the Ferrum area, play a pivotal role in the education of the city's youth.

About Reading & Reading Tutoring
Reading is the complex cognitive process of decoding symbols to derive meaning. It is a form of language processing which can be performed with both the eyes for visual reading and the ears for auditory reading. Reading is not only about recognizing written words but also about understanding the context, making connections, and interpreting the text.
The act of reading involves various cognitive and linguistic components, including phonemic awareness, phonics, fluency, vocabulary, and text comprehension. Depending on the purpose and context, reading can be categorized into different types such as skimming, scanning, intensive, and extensive reading.
Related entities to reading include writing, literature, literacy, education, and linguistics. These disciplines and practices are intrinsically connected to reading as they contribute to the understanding and production of written text.
Tutoring someone who struggles with reading should be a tailored process that addresses their specific challenges. One effective strategy is to use a structured literacy approach, which emphasizes the systematic teaching of phonics and decoding skills. This method is particularly beneficial for individuals with dyslexia or other reading disabilities.
Moreover, building confidence through positive reinforcement and setting achievable goals can motivate learners. Incorporating interests and contexts relevant to the learner can also enhance engagement and comprehension. It's important to provide ample opportunities for practice and to incorporate multisensory techniques to cater to different learning styles.
Some of the most common concepts in reading include recognizing letters and words, understanding sentence structure and grammar, and identifying the main idea and supporting details. The most difficult concepts often involve higher-level comprehension skills such as making inferences, understanding abstract or figurative language, and critically analyzing texts.
Encouraging reading fluency by focusing on both accuracy in word recognition and the ability to read with appropriate speed and expression is a key aspect of developing skilled readers. Additionally, fostering a love for reading through diverse and compelling materials can contribute to long-term success in reading proficiency.
